diff --git a/Mage/src/main/java/mage/abilities/decorator/ConditionalManaEffect.java b/Mage/src/main/java/mage/abilities/decorator/ConditionalManaEffect.java index 3f3ad49580..10857231df 100644 --- a/Mage/src/main/java/mage/abilities/decorator/ConditionalManaEffect.java +++ b/Mage/src/main/java/mage/abilities/decorator/ConditionalManaEffect.java @@ -96,6 +96,7 @@ public class ConditionalManaEffect extends ManaEffect { } if (mana != null) { + checkToFirePossibleEvents(mana, game, source); controller.getManaPool().addMana(mana, game, source); } return true; @@ -114,9 +115,6 @@ public class ConditionalManaEffect extends ManaEffect { } else if (otherwiseEffect != null) { mana = otherwiseEffect.getMana(); } - if (mana != null) { - checkToFirePossibleEvents(mana, game, source); - } return mana; } }